What Is Universal Studios Japan?
Universal Studios Japan (USJ) is a world-renowned theme park located in Osaka, Japan. It's a must-visit destination for movie and pop culture enthusiasts, families, and thrill-seekers alike, offering immersive experiences based on popular films and television shows. From exhilarating rides to captivating shows and interactive exhibits, USJ promises a day filled with unforgettable moments.
Where Is Universal Studios Japan Located?
Universal Studios Japan is located at 2 Chome-1-33 Sakurajima, Konohana Ward, Osaka, Japan.
Getting There:
Public Transportation: USJ is easily accessible via public transport. The closest train station is Universal City Station on the JR Yumesaki Line. Numerous bus routes also serve the park. What Is the Best Time to Visit Universal Studios Japan?
Best Day: Weekdays generally offer shorter wait times than weekends.
Best Season: Spring and Autumn offer pleasant weather, while summer can be hot and humid, and winter can be chilly.
Best Time of Day: Arriving when the park opens allows you to experience more attractions before the crowds build.
What Are the Top Things to Do at Universal Studios Japan?
Universal Studios Japan boasts a wide array of attractions. Here are some highlights:
- Super Nintendo World: Experience immersive rides and interactive areas based on the world of Mario and other Nintendo characters.
- The Wizarding World of Harry Potter™: Explore Hogwarts Castle, ride the thrilling Harry Potter and the Forbidden Journey, and enjoy interactive experiences.
- Jurassic Park: Experience the thrilling Jurassic Park Ride.
- Hollywood Dream – The Ride: Enjoy a high-speed roller coaster with multiple track options.
- Minions Park: Explore a fun-filled area dedicated to the lovable Minions.
Insider Tips for Universal Studios Japan That Most People Don't Know
- Utilize the Official App: The USJ app provides real-time wait times, show schedules, and park maps, helping you plan your day efficiently.
- Explore the Backlots: Don't miss the behind-the-scenes areas offering unique photo opportunities and interactive experiences.
- Take Advantage of Single Rider Lines: If you're traveling solo or don't mind being separated from your group, single rider lines often have significantly shorter wait times.
- Arrive Early: Getting to the park before opening allows you to maximize your time and experience more attractions.
